Raise rear ext cab bench seat?


Recommended Posts

I'm looking for advise to raise the rear bench seat in my 06 silverado ext cab approximately 2".

 

I realize this isn't everyone's cup of tea and some will not agree. However I already have the sub woofer that I want to install and it will be much easier for me to raise the seat to fit the sub then try and sell it and buy a smaller one.

 

I've done some research on the topic online and I haven't really found to much information. I've seen people use wood blocks and steep tubing. I will not be using blocks of wood. I want it to be as safe as factory.

 

Basically I want to use a solid 2x2x6 piece of steel or aluminum and replace the factory bolts with longer/stronger bolts.

 

I believe the factory bolts are welded to the underside of the truck. How could I remove them?
